SQL Developer Salary Guide: What to Expect in 2025

Table of Contents

SQL Developer Salary Guide: What to Expect in 2025

Are you a SQL expert, a data magician, or an aspiring programmer, with a desire to know what you can plan on becoming in the future? If you have been wondering how to proceed in the quest for higher income in the technological world, you are in the right place. In the fast-paced world of technology, there is one unchanging fact and that data is king. And those who deal with, control, and command that information are the unsung heroes of the Internet era.

The SQL Developer is where it comes in. So, check the actual worth of this pivotal position. Does the SQL developer compensation match the contemporary market? How does it compare with Qatar for other tech jobs? We plunged into the ocean of information and are ready to provide the most detailed and topical guide on SQL developer salary in 2025. This is not merely a list of numbers, but a directional guideline on how to figure out what you deserve and plan your route to getting a high paycheck.

Let us demystify the figures, comprehend the determinants of income, and give you a serious armoury to negotiate the salary you deserve.

Job Role / CategoryAverage Annual SalaryAverage Monthly Salary Experience Level
SQL Developer Salary in India ₹4.5 – ₹8 LPA ₹37,000 – ₹66,000 Mid-level (2–5 years)
SQL Developer Salary Fresher ₹3.0 – ₹4.5 LPA ₹25,000 – ₹37,000Entry-level (0–1 year)
Junior SQL Developer Salary ₹3.5 – ₹5.5 LPA ₹29,000 – ₹45,000 Early-career (1–3 years)
Senior SQL Developer Salary ₹8 – ₹15 LPA ₹66,000 – ₹1,25,000 Experienced (5+ years)
SQL Salary in India (Average) ₹5.5 – ₹7 LPA ₹45,000 – ₹58,000 Across all levels

Source: Glassdoor

The Definitive Guide to SQL Developer Salary for 2025

There is a great need for skilled professionals who understand how to work with and query databases, more than ever before. All organizations, from finance and healthcare to e-commerce and gaming organizations, make business decisions based on data, which leads to an overall strong SQL developer salary. 

Industry data indicates that the average SQL developer salary in India in 2025 is around ₹8.5 lakh per year, but this is just the average. There are a lot of factors that influence salary; therefore, there are many ranges depending on experience, with freshers starting as low as ₹4.5 lakh and top senior professionals pushing well above ₹16 lakh. The real question is not “what is the average,” but rather “what is my potential?”

SQL Developer Salary for 2025

The reality is your SQL Developer salary is not guaranteed. It’s a constantly changing amount based on factors like skills, experience, geography, etc. The trick to maximizing your earning potential is understanding and taking advantage of these variables.

A Fresher's Guide to SQL Developer Salary in India

Are you a beginner, and want to know what kind of salary there is to look forward to? Well, you will be happy to know that in India, our SQL developer salary at the entry level is decent and will continue to show a positive upward trend. Most freshers with good basic knowledge of SQL can expect an entry-level salary that is quite reasonable.

For a junior SQL developer’s salary in India, the rough average is ₹4.5 lakh ₹4 lakh per year. This number will change depending on the college you went to, certifications, or some experience related to projects that you completed. For example, if you were a fresher with an additional certification or something, going as far as a portfolio demonstrating a real-life example of the application of SQL, you may find yourself near the higher end of this range.

Junior SQL Developer Salary in India Per Month

Dissecting the numbers helps give a better perspective. In India, a junior SQL developer’s salary per month is generally between ₹35,000 – ₹45,000. This is a reasonable starting pay that should give you a healthy salary while you build experience. 

According to an article on Jooble, the average pay rate per month for a junior SQL developer is approximately ₹81,455, with freshers in highly paid cities making more. This shows the incredible possibilities for upward movement right from the start of a career.

What a Senior SQL Developer Salary in India Looks Like

If you’ve been in the field for a while, experience is your most valuable commodity. The ascent from junior developer to senior developer is a long road, but the payoff is worth the commitment. The senior SQL developer’s salary in India reflects years of commitment, problem-solving, and fundamental knowledge of deep database systems.

A senior SQL developer’s salary in India can easily exceed ₹16 lakh annually ($20,000-$35,000) with +10 years of overall experience. The top 10% of senior developers in India might earn more than ₹18.8 lakh ($35,000+!) on an annual basis. This represents one of the best SQL developer salaries and could be a lucrative career choice for continued learners and skill developers.

At the top of the senior level, responsibilities will change from defining queries to database architecture, optimising for peak understanding, and leading teams. This is a massive divergence in responsibilities to justify the senior SQL developer’s salary.

Factors That Dictate Your SQL Developer Salary

Your salary is not some arbitrary number with no context. It is a direct result of a complicated ecosystem of market forces, skill set, and how you engage with that particular role in the marketplace and your life. It is important to understand these dynamics as a first step towards strategically growing your salary as an SQL developer.

Location, Location, Location: The Effect of Geography on SQL Developer Salary

In India, as in the rest of the world, geography plays an important part in what you will earn. Urban areas, with a high concentration of technology companies, a higher cost of living, and a strong demand for skilled partners, pay a much higher SQL developer salary.

CityAverage SQL Developer Salary (per year)Insights
Bengaluru ₹14,00,000+ Known as the “Silicon Valley of India,” home to top IT and tech firms.
Hyderabad₹13,00,000 Strong tech hub with global IT companies and a growing startup ecosystem.
Pune₹12,00,000 Fast-growing IT city with emerging technology parks and demand
Chennai₹11,50,000 Major IT corridor with several multinational tech companies
Mumbai₹11,00,000 India’s financial capital with a significant technology & IT sector.

All of these cities provide higher pay, but consideration should be given to the cost of living. A higher salary may just be returned in higher rents, transportation, or daily expenses.

Beyond the Basics: Skills That Boost Your SQL Developer Salary

While you can have a foundational knowledge of SQL that cannot be taken away from you, if you want to distinguish yourself and earn a higher SQL developer salary, you will need to obtain a specific skill set. The highly sought-after skills go beyond simple queries and go deeper into database management and performance.

Boost Your SQL Developer Salary
  1. Advanced querying and performance tuning: Being able to write complex queries, optimise them for speed, and identify performance bottlenecks separates you from others and is a very sought-after skill set while earning you a SQL developer salary. You will want to begin with a comprehensive understanding of execution plans, indexing, and partitioning.

  2. ETL and Data Integration: Most of the time, SQL developer jobs will be dealing with very large datasets from multiple sources. Having a grasp of ETL and ETL tools like SSIS, Informatica, or using Python libraries like Pandas is a great asset.

  3. Database Administration and Security: Knowing how to secure databases, how to manage and limit users’ access, and how to back up and recover databases can add a lot of value to your skillset. Many companies are keen to pay a premium for developers who can also act as DBAs. 

  4. Cloud Platforms: We are obviously in a cloud era. If you have recent experience in any cloud database services, such as AWS RDS, AZURE SQL Database, or Google Cloud SQL, it will not only make your resume very employable, but could increase your SQL developer salary immediately. 

  5. Soft Skills: Do not underestimate the strength of a good communication style. A study published in the Journal of Higher Education stated that students involved in project-based work and capstone projects were 40% more capable at communication and collaboration than students who did not work in that environment. If you can communicate complex technical concepts to more non-technical stakeholders, it will help you stand out and can tremendously increase your pay.

Is the SQL Developer Salary Worth It? The Long-Term Outlook

The data speaks for itself: SQL developer wages are not a fad, just a stable and consistent career with industry demand. Even now, it is not like the internet will run out of Database Management Systems (DBMS)—especially SQL, which is an essential component of the web. 

LinkedIn reported that tech students who possess a portfolio of capstone projects (lots of which have SQL in their background) are 25% more likely to get an interview callback than those without one. In other words, it pays to have SQL skills, and as SQL project portfolios continue to rise, it directly correlates to employment opportunities. 

With experience and subsequently greater levels of responsibility comes a promotion that can see income from a junior developer to mid-level and senior developer skyrocket in a way that can easily double or triple! What’s more, there is reliable, steady, and predictable growth that ensures SQL developer wages are among the most guaranteed salaries and growth paths, and the most remarkable packages in IT.

How to Negotiate Your SQL Developer Salary

Now that you have a better understanding of what to expect, how do you go about driving your worth? Negotiation is a skill, and like all skills, it can be developed and improved over time. Here are some evidence-based tactics that will help you achieve a higher SQL developer salary. 

Conduct Research: You have probably already begun this process! Salary guides, industry reports, and sites such as LinkedIn and Glassdoor are all great resources to find salary ranges for your level and geographic location. This information is a powerful tool at your disposal. 

Communicate your value: When applying for a SQL developer position, don’t just communicate your skills; communicate how you have utilized your skills to create value. What did your optimization of a query accomplish? Did you reduce the report generation time by 50%? Did your design of a database save the company thousands of dollars in licensing fees? Using specific examples to illustrate your value and impact is a good way to justify your request for a higher SQL developer salary.

Remember your certifications: Professional certifications from authorized vendors, such as Microsoft: MTA, Microsoft: MCSE, Oracle, etc, are a clear indicator of your profession. They would be a great leverage point in a salary discussion, which indicates that you have made an investment in your profession and in your career development.

Confidence, but Reality: You will want to enter the salary negotiations with confidence in yourself and the value you bring, but you will also realistically be aware of the fair market rate. Pushing to earn a salary that can be significantly above the market rate without a good reason may raise a warning flag for employers. 

Conclusion

The developer salary for SQL in 2025 is a testimony to a worthwhile, dependable, and rewarding career path. The starting remuneration for a fresher to the earning potential of a senior professional indicates the level of earnings that are available for those who obtain the requisite knowledge and experience. By concentrating on acquiring skills that are in demand, obtaining experience, and planning a strategic career, you can assure yourself that your developer salary for SQL can meet or exceed your expectations. 

Whether you are just beginning your journey or planning your next big step, the data indicate that you have the right information. You must prepare yourself, you are worth it, and you should be ready to earn the salary you desire. In the future, you will be part of the data revolution, so make it happen!

Frequently Asked Questions

What is the average SQL Developer salary in India?

The average SQL Developer salary in India ranges between ₹4.5 LPA and ₹8 LPA, depending on skills, experience, and company size.

How much is the SQL Developer salary fresher in India?

A SQL Developer fresher’s salary is around ₹3 LPA to ₹4.5 LPA, which translates to ₹25,000 – ₹37,000 per month.

What is the SQL Developer salary in India per month?

On average, the SQL Developer salary in India per month ranges between ₹37,000 and ₹66,000 for mid-level professionals.

How much does a Junior SQL Developer earn in India?

A Junior SQL Developer’s salary in India is between ₹3.5 LPA and ₹5.5 LPA, which is around ₹29,000 – ₹45,000 per month.

What is the salary of a Senior SQL Developer in India?

A Senior SQL Developer’s salary in India ranges from ₹8 LPA to ₹15 LPA, depending on expertise and location.

Enquiry

Fill The Form To Get More Information


Trending Blogs

Leave a Comment